软件交互的格局正在经历 seismic shift。AI 代理正迅速从实验概念转变为 capable of complex tasks 的实用工具。随着这些代理的 proliferation,需要一种标准化的方式进行通信——无论是彼此之间,还是与它们利用的工具和服务——变得至关重要。来看看模型上下文协议 (Model Context Protocol, MCP)。
MCP 正在迅速定位为专门为 AI 代理的细微通信需求设计的 de facto standard protocol。它提供了一个结构化的、可扩展的框架,促进不同代理之间以及代理与外部工具或服务之间的无缝交互。这种标准化对于构建健壮、可互操作的代理系统至关重要。如果没有像 MCP 这样的通用协议,代理生态系统有 becoming fragmented and inefficient 的风险,阻碍协作 AI 的潜力。
MCP 的力量在于它能够处理复杂代理操作所需的丰富上下文。无论是代理将子任务委托给另一个专业代理,还是代理需要与特定软件工具(如 CRM、代码库或项目管理套件)交互,MCP 都提供了这些交互的通用语言和结构。它定义了能力(工具)和数据(资源)如何被发现、访问和利用,确保一致性和可预测性。
随着我们看到企业对代理 (B2A) SaaS 的出现,这种标准化变得更加关键。正如”B2A SaaS 的出现:为 AI 代理调整服务”中讨论的,传统 SaaS 平台需要演变以服务不仅仅是人类用户,还服务代表用户或组织行动的自主 AI 代理。
对于希望在新的 B2A 时代蓬勃发展的 SaaS 提供商来说,仅仅拥有 API 已不再足够。为了真正 accessible and useful to the growing ecosystem of AI agents,SaaS 解决方案必须通过 MCP 服务器公开其功能。MCP 服务器作为标准化网关,允许代理使用通用 MCP 协议发现并与 SaaS 平台的能力交互。这极大地降低了代理开发人员的集成障碍,并使 SaaS 产品成为任何代理库中 readily available tool。
行动号召很明确:SaaS 公司必须开始为其平台制定和实施 MCP 服务器。早期采用将提供显著的竞争优势,在日益由 AI 自动化驱动的市场中将他们的服务定位为”agent-ready”。如果不这样做,随着代理自然倾向于通过 MCP 容易理解和交互的服务,有变得 obsolete 的风险。
总之,模型上下文协议不仅仅是另一个协议——它是下一代软件交互的基础通信层。随着代理到代理协作和 B2A SaaS 模型成为主流,MCP 将是实现这种互联未来的基本标准。